NEW YORK (PIX11) -- Alaska Airlines temporarily grounded its flights at all airports nationwide on Thursday evening due to a technical issue, officials stated.

"Alaska Airlines is experiencing an IT outage affecting operations," read a social media post by the company. "A temporary ground stop is in place. We apologize for the inconvenience. If you're scheduled to fly tonight, please check your flight status before heading to the airport."

It remains unclear what led to the outage.
